What does atrophy mean medically? A comprehensive guide

3 min read
Medically, the term atrophy refers to the wasting away or decrease in size of an organ, tissue, or body part, most commonly muscle. This can occur for various reasons, from lack of use to disease or aging, and understanding what does atrophy mean medically is the first step toward effective management and treatment.

What causes hyalinization? A deep dive into tissue degeneration

4 min read
Hyalinization, a term that literally means "turning to glass," is a process where tissue is replaced by a transparent, homogenous material. This seemingly simple change is actually a complex pathological response to various underlying issues, including chronic diseases and normal aging, making it critical to understand what causes hyalinization.

What is the Definition of Dystrophy? A Comprehensive Guide

4 min read
According to the National Institute of Neurological Disorders and Stroke (NINDS), muscular dystrophies alone comprise a group of more than 30 genetic diseases, all falling under the broader medical term of dystrophy. So, **what is the definition of dystrophy?** It is an authoritative medical term for a condition characterized by progressive tissue degeneration, often stemming from genetic or metabolic abnormalities that impair proper development and function.
